For Nevada residences, annual chimney inspections and cleanings are generally advised. This practice is vital for preventing chimney fires, particularly given the dry, windy conditions common in the state. Regular service ensures your fireplace remains safe and efficient.
While minor debris removal might be a DIY task, professional chimney cleaning is strongly recommended in Nevada. Our technicians use specialized equipment for a comprehensive cleaning, removing hazardous creosote and blockages. We prioritize safety and optimal fireplace function.
Indications of a dirty chimney in Nevada include visible soot on the damper, smoke entering your living space, or an unusual odor. You might also observe soot falling from the flue. Prompt attention to these signs prevents potential fire hazards.
